61% of all Americans live in cities with population greater than 100,000 people. If 37 Americans are randomly selected, find the probability that a. Exactly 23 of them live in cities with population greater than 100,000 people. b. At most 24 of them live in cities with population greater than 100,000 people. c. At least 20 of them live in cities with population greater than 100,000 people. d. Between 20 and 24 (including 20 and 24) of them live in cities with population greater than 100,000 people.
